At a glance

Starting price
Zapier: $20/mo
Make: $9/mo
Typical buyer
Zapier: Ops teams
Make: Power users
Founded
Zapier: 2011
Make: 2016
Headquarters
Zapier: San Francisco, CA
Make: Prague
Company size
Zapier: 800+
Make: 300+
Verified rating
Zapier: 4.5 (3,900 reviews)
Make: 4.6 (800 reviews)
Core strengths
Zapier: Integrations
Make: Visual builder

Scoring methodology

The contextual result above is a weighted average of criterion scores. Weights change with your selected company size, so the same underlying scores can produce a different winner for a startup than for an enterprise.

CriterionDefaultIn Mid-market
Core product fit16%16%
Time to value14%10%
Entry price12%10%
Total cost of ownership12%12%
Ease of use10%10%
Integrations & ecosystem10%14%
Flexibility & extensibility10%14%
Support8%7%
Security & compliance8%7%
